Mom Meets Good Samaritan Who Aided Roadside Birth

In a touching story of serendipity and kindness, Andrenna Reid, a 32-year-old pregnant accountant, experienced the unexpected joy of motherhood on the side of the Pennsylvania Turnpike. After being surprisingly discharged from the hospital during frequent contractions, Andrenna was en route home when she realized the baby was coming sooner than anticipated. Amidst the urgency, a compassionate stranger came to her aid, helping her deliver her baby safely by the roadside. This beautiful reunion story celebrates the stranger’s heroic assistance during Andrenna’s critical moment and highlights the profound impact of community support in times of need.
